Libby
Libby is a free online comic book library brought to you by your local library. You can borrow comic books for up to 21 days. You can also read sample comics before borrowing. Libby is perfect for comic book fans on the go. It has a simple interface and supports bookmarking. It is available for both Android and iOS devices. It is available in various languages and can be downloaded to any device with an internet connection.
Libby features an extensive database of comic books from different publishers. It is also free to download, and its interface is friendly and easy to navigate. You can use the service from your computer or smartphone, and it offers you access to both paid and free comics. Libby offers a great alternative to paid comic book reading. DC Universe Infinite
The DC Universe Infinite comics online service is an excellent place to read the latest DC comics. Its database contains over 25,000 titles from the main DC Comics archives, as well as from the comics imprints of DC, such as Black Label and Milestone. You can also find some comics from the Vertigo line. As a bonus, DC Universe Infinite offers rotating free comics. Its free comics section is similar to Webtoon, although its monetization system is annoying.
